Climbing the PR and Communications Career Ladder

€70.00 – €85.00 Excl. Tax

Details

Summary:

This interactive online course will teach you how to develop skills and personal qualities to help you progress up the PR ladder.

Trainer: Alice Newsham CMPRCA

Event Overview

How attendees will benefit
Attendees will understand what their employers are looking for in senior consultants and be able to put together a promotion plan in order to develop their careers further.

Who should attend
Junior consultants looking for promotion and those with in-house or other experience joining a consultancy.

What attendees will learn

  • Current responsibilities
  • How to develop your role
  • What is your employer looking for in a senior consultant?
  • Developing a “promotion plan”
  • Networking and developing your contacts
  • Seeking out mentors
  • Selling yourself to your employers

Materials
Attendees will receive the course presentation.
